#b1c646 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b1c646 is composed of 69.4% red, 77.6% green and 27.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 10.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 64.6% yellow and 22.4% black. It has a hue angle of 69.8 degrees, a saturation of 52.9% and a lightness of 52.5%. #b1c646 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ff8c with #638d00. Closest websafe color is: #99cc33.

#b1c646 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b1c646 has RGB values of R:177, G:198, B:70 and CMYK values of C:0.11, M:0, Y:0.65,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 11650630.

Shades and Tints of #b1c646
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090a03 is the darkest color, while #fdfdf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#b1c646
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8b8e7e is the less saturated color, while #d7fe0e is the most saturated one.
